Choose the correct combination
\begin{table}[h!]
\centering
\begin{tabular}{|c|c|c|}
\hline
Substrates & End products & Enzyme class \hline
I. Argenosuccinic acid & Arginine + Fumaric acid & 3 \hline
II. Fructose 1,6 bisphosphate & Fructose 6 phosphate + iP & 5 \hline
III. Glutamic acid + NH$_3$ + ATP & Glutamine + ADP + iP & 6 \hline
IV. Malate + NAD$^+$ & Oxaloacetate + NADH + H$^+$ & 1 \hline
\end{tabular}
\end{table}
Show Hint
In biochemical reactions, enzyme classes and substrate-product relationships are key to identifying the correct combinations. Always check the enzyme class alongside the substrates and products.
From the table provided:
\begin{itemize}
\item The combination for III is Glutamic acid + NH$_3$ + ATP forming Glutamine + ADP + iP (Enzyme class 6).
\item The combination for IV is Malate + NAD$^+$ forming Oxaloacetate + NADH + H$^+$ (Enzyme class 1).
\end{itemize}
These match the correct enzyme classes, confirming that the correct answer is III and IV.
